ClawMachine is the operations layer for running OpenClaw and other AI bots on Kubernetes. Install it once, then deploy, monitor, and manage bots through a single dashboard.
The control plane runs as a Helm chart in your cluster. Bots run in isolated pods. Everything stays on your infrastructure.

Container isolation — Each bot runs in its own Kubernetes pod with dedicated resource limits and a strict security context.
Network isolation — Kubernetes NetworkPolicy (optionally) locks down egress. Configure per-bot domain allow lists so bots only reach exactly what they need.
1Password secrets — Secrets sync directly from your 1Password vault into Kubernetes via External Secrets Operator. Only allow your bots access what they need.
Automated backups — Schedule recurring backups of bot workspace data to S3. Restore on startup, or perform a brain transplant to a new bot with one checkbox.
Live telemetry — Real-time pod logs, network flow observability, CLI access, config and health. — all in the dashboard.
